    • Limits are a mathematical concept that deals with the behavior of a function as the input values approach a specific point. In simple terms, limits help us understand how a function changes as the input values get arbitrarily close to a particular point. For example, consider a function f(x) = 1/x. As x approaches 0 from the right, f(x) approaches infinity. This is because the function is undefined at x=0, but we can use limits to understand its behavior as x gets arbitrarily close to 0.
